Description:	Saddam Hussein's palace has been invaded!

Objective:	Saddam Nukes everyone (if he makes it),
		Bodyguards protect & escort Saddam to the Nuke,
		US Military (Assassins) take him out!

Scoring Info:   If Saddam makes it to the nuke, he and
		his bodyguards get 50 points. If the Assassins
		kill him (or force him to drown, etc.) they get
		25 points.
		     	
Number of Teams: 3

Recommended # of Players: 13

Known Strategies:
        	Oddly enough our group decided to take the three push
        	barrels from the nearby wearhouse to create a cover
        	for Saddam to pass, crouched. This worked even better
        	when a "diversion" was called, such as a Heavy Guy
        	or Soldier firing at the Sniper's nest.

        	When I was Saddam and got really worried, I'd hide
        	behind the palm tree, or in one of the potted
        	plants in the office until I was told it was safe.

        	There is almost always three ways for Saddam to take
        	at every intersection. (Saddam can climb ladders too!)
        	Just getting across the first choke point is hard,
        	after that rely on your guards.
        	Snipers have a great view of the alley, be warned.

Known bugs:
        	The sniper tube to the Palace Entrance is sticky, but
        	I noticed the Hunted sewer tubes were sticky also, so
        	I think it's a physics thing.
        	No, it's not the lights, the lights are illusionary.

		Interestingly enough, we had a telefrag with only 2
		bodyguards present... This was happening at the Valve
		playtest (long time ago) so I'm hoping this patch
		(1.0.1.0) did something about that.. ?
